Transaction

b5d38df43909dd90a9215d09814cb505bf1ee83f6969f3e108276d278c8c5add

Summary

In Block285711
TimeWed, 26 Jul 2023 16:45:00 UTC
Total Input744.45703125 Nebula
Total Output799.45703125 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
671686 Confirmations799.45703125 Nebula
Raw Transaction